Jacob Elordi has become one of Hollywood's hottest stars thanks to appearances in movies like Priscilla and Saltburn last year and his breakout role in HBO's Euphoria. In the midst of a busy awards season, Elordi is in the middle of an investigation after the 26-year-old actor was allegedly involved in a physical altercation.

Australian newspaper The Daily Telegraph first reported the story involving the Aussie actor. The alleged altercation happened at a hotel in Sydney last week when Joshua Fox, a staffer for the morning radio show The Kyle and Jackie O Show, approached the Euphoria star and asked for a "birthday present" for show host Jackie O: some of Elordi's bathwater.

Per Vanity Fair, in alleged audio of the interaction shared on the show's Feb. 4 episode, Elordi can seemingly be heard replying, "Are you kidding? Are you filming? Can you not, man, please?" The highly sexualized joke—which appears to have triggered the altercation—referenced a scene in Saltburn where Barry Keoghan's character drinks the used bathwater of Elordi's character Felix.

Fox claimed that Elordi asked him to delete the recording of their encounter. When Fox didn't comply, Elordi allegedly shoved the radio producer against a wall and put his hands on his throat. "I refused to [delete the footage] because I feel uncomfortable right now and this is the only evidence, and then Jacob kind of just flips and kind of pushes me against the wall and his hands are on my throat," Fox recounted. After it was over, Fox noted that one of Elordi's friends came back to ask that he not share the video with anyone and to keep the altercation a secret.

Local police were made aware of the incident and launched an investigation, though Fox insisted he didn't want to get the authorities involved and that the show didn't call the police. "Someone told someone, and the newspapers are calling all of us," Fox explained of how the news likely got out and how law enforcement got roped into it. “I want this to end now. That’s it."

In a statement, New South Wales police confirmed that something happened and that they were looking into it but didn't provide any additional details. "Officers attached to Eastern Beaches Police Area Command are investigating after a man was allegedly assaulted outside a hotel in Sydney’s Eastern Suburbs," the statement said. "Police were told about 3:30 p.m. on Saturday, Feb. 3, 2024, a 32-year-old man was allegedly assaulted by a 26-year-old man. The man did not sustain any injuries. Inquiries into the incident is continuing."
